This podcast offers a refreshing take on the construction and entrepreneurial landscapes, focusing on practical advice and authentic experiences shared by industry leaders. Topics range from marketing strategies and leadership to equipment discussions and personal stories of success and failure in the field. Listeners can expect candid conversations that cut through corporate jargon, reflecting the raw realities of operating in industries such as excavation, landscaping, and more. This engaging format allows audience members to gain insights directly from those who have navigated similar challenges, making it a valuable resource for anyone looking to grow their business or improve their skill set.
